Gravity

Gravity is interesting for a couple of reasons:

1. It is an extremely short and focused Non-Fiction Picture Book. And it is not lyrical is any way.

2. It is powerful and impactful primarily through illustration.

If you are an illustrator who wants to write her own books, take note of this example.
By Jason Chin

  • This week was a slow reading week, but I did find a good example of alliteration used for humor. Never Tickle A Tiger is full of alliteration, in fact it drives the story. It is also a poor example of other things. The opening lines suggest a moral, or lesson, that is not carried through to the end. In fact, it is implied that the main character has not actually learned the lesson at all.
